Job Description:

This travel healthcare assignment places you in a bustling Intensive Care Unit (ICU) setting at a 492-bed Level II Trauma Center in Montgomery, Alabama. Your role involves managing patients with complex critical conditions, including post-surgical recovery, cardiac events, neurological emergencies, and multisystem trauma. You will be responsible for ventilator management, hemodynamic monitoring, medication titrations, and operating advanced equipment such as Swan-Ganz catheters, Impella, ECMO, and CRRT. This position offers exposure to diverse patient types and requires adaptability, quick decision-making, and proficiency with sophisticated ICU technologies. Expect a mix of fast-paced scenarios focusing on critical interventions, all within a supportive team environment that values your expertise in intensive care medicine. The assignment's unique blend of patient populations and advanced procedures promises a challenging yet rewarding experience for seasoned ICU professionals.
